Kitler to Return to Panama in February 2009
In February 2009, David and a group of ten others will be returning to Panama. This time, besides delivering school and personal care supplies, they will spend 10 days building whatever the villagers decide can make the biggest impact in their lives. It will likely be a school/meeting room and/or better toilet facilities. Currently the village only has two outhouses that are not in great shape.

David also intends to visit Jessica Rosas at Panama City's Metropolitan Park to deliver supplies that are aimed at helping her with her important rehabilitation work.

Background

David first visited Panama and became involved with the villagers of Llano Bonito during the first AFC Flag Expedition. The AFC Flag Expeditions Program is a unique program established and operated by the Artists for Conservation Foundation. The Program makes possible the field study and artistic rendering of endangered species and habitats deserving of greater public attention, with a strong emphasis on the study of unique, threatened habitats, and rare or endangered species in remote parts of the world. AFC Signature Members can apply for support and the privilege of carrying the flag of this exclusive group of distinguished artists on their journey.
